ABUJA — The Peoples Democratic Get together (PDP) has written to the Inspector Common of Police (IGP), calling for an investigation into what it described as a violent invasion of its Nationwide Secretariat in Abuja by suspended celebration officers and their supporters.
The celebration stated the incident, which reportedly left a number of employees members injured, was led by its suspended Nationwide Secretary, Senator Samuel Anyanwu, with claims that the disruption was aided by some safety operatives.
A duplicate of the petition obtained by Vanguard on Tuesday evening was signed by the Nationwide Chairman, Ambassador Umar Iliya Damagum.
It defined that the celebration’s Nationwide Working Committee (NWC), at its 608th assembly, had earlier suspended 4 nationwide officers, together with Senator Anyanwu, over alleged anti-party actions and referred them to the disciplinary committee.
In response to the petition, the invasion occurred on Monday, November 3, 2025.
“The suspended Nationwide Secretary allegedly led a bunch of supporters to the Nationwide Secretariat, pressured their means into places of work, and disrupted official actions.
“The thugs broke into places of work, unleashed violence, attacked employees, fired tear gasoline, wounded our employees, assaulted journalists, and disrupted actions in our Nationwide Secretariat,” the petition acknowledged.
It additionally claimed {that a} feminine employees who inhaled tear gasoline through the commotion fainted and was later revived, whereas three others; Mr. Terna Tergba, Mrs. Cecilia Ukwayi, and Mr. Harmless Ezekiel sustained accidents and have been receiving remedy.
“The intruders tried to put in a member of the Nationwide Working Committee as appearing Nationwide Chairman,” the celebration additional alleged, describing the incident as a harmful precedent for inside democracy.
“The function of the Commissioner of Police, FCT Command, concerning this incident ought to be correctly examined. On whose instruction did he deploy safety personnel to the Nationwide Secretariat of a political celebration with out notifying the Nationwide Chairman?
“The Inspector Common could please observe that our nation is at the moment below the scope of the worldwide neighborhood, and this unwarranted assault on the opposition celebration and its employees, which is a transparent menace to democracy in Nigeria, additional aggravates a really tense scenario,” it added.
The PDP urged the IGP to make sure an intensive investigation into the incident, maintain these accountable accountable, and shield the rights of political establishments throughout the nation.
The petition was accompanied by pictures and video proof meant to assist police investigation.
